Sapiens Partners with Addresscloud to Enhance Insurers’ Geographic Risk Insights

Published

on

The partnership empowers insurers with enhanced risk evaluation and underwriting decisions

UXBRIDGE, England, Sept. 4,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— Sapiens International Corporation, (NASDAQ: SPNS) (TASE: SPNS), a leading global provider of software solutions for the insurance industry, announced today a partnership with Addresscloud, a cloud-based location intelligence provider, to empower insurers with enhanced capabilities to understand geographic risk and make more informed underwriting decisions with access to global geospatial datasets.

The partnership offers several key benefits, including accurate geocoding, which ensures precise location data for every insured property and minimises errors in risk assessment and claims processing. Insurers will also gain access to comprehensive property data, providing detailed information about insured properties, including their proximity to hazards and other relevant factors, thereby empowering thorough risk evaluation. 

The collaboration also enhances accumulation management by analysing geographic concentrations of risk, mitigating potential losses, and optimising risk distribution strategies across portfolios. By integrating Addresscloud’s precise geolocation services and advanced mapping capabilities with Sapiens’ core P&C products, the partnership offers insurers a stronger, more comprehensive solution. This powerful combination enables deeper insights, more informed decision making, streamlined workflows, and improved data accuracy, ultimately delivering a superior user experience. The use of peril scores allows for the assessment of the likelihood and severity of various perils, such as flood, wind, fire, and subsidence, leading to better-informed underwriting decisions and pricing strategies. Subsidence refers to the gradual sinking or settling of the ground’s surface with minimal horizontal motion.

About Addresscloud 

Founded in 2015, Addresscloud is a geospatial platform that helps insurers enhance underwriting with precise address-level data and risk assessments. Using advanced cloud technology, it delivers fast, scalable, and accurate location intelligence through APIs, allowing insurers to make better decisions. Addresscloud’s services support key functions like address capture, risk analysis, and accumulation management, integrating smoothly into insurance workflows. The platform powers underwriting journeys globally, streamlining operations, and improving pricing accuracy while ensuring high uptime and performance reliability. For more information, visit Addresscloud

Fox ESS Ranks No. 1 Globally in Residential Energy Storage

Published

on

By

WENZHOU, China, April 23, 2026 /CNW/ — Fox ESS, a global leader in renewable energy solutions, has been ranked No. 1 among residential energy storage providers worldwide for 2025, based on MWh shipments in S&P Global Energy’s Residential Energy Storage Market Tracker.

The report also places Fox ESS at No. 1 in Germany and the UK, highlighting the company’s momentum in key markets and expanding distribution footprint.

Compared with 2024, Fox ESS’s global market share rose 50% in 2025, reinforcing its position in a rapidly growing residential storage sector. The company has continued to scale internationally, with global headcount doubling from the end of 2024. As of April 2026, Fox ESS employs more than 5,000 people worldwide, and has added local support through new offices, including in Sydney, Australia.

Deepvein Mining Tech Wins NY Product Design Gold for Exploration Robotics

Published

on

By

SHANGHAI, April 23,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— Deepvein Mining Tech, a developer of robotic systems for mining operations, has received Gold at the 2026 NY Product Design Awards for its Intelligent Geological Mapping and Geochemical Sampling Quadrupedal Robots, a robotics series developed for mineral exploration in remote and high-risk field environments.

The NY Product Design Awards, organized by the International Awards Associate (IAA), recognize achievements in product design and industrial innovation worldwide.

Mining exploration has become increasingly costly and technically challenging as easily accessible deposits are depleted, particularly in remote and geologically complex regions where fieldwork can be slow, labor-intensive and operationally demanding.

Deepvein’s award-winning robotics series was developed to address those constraints through a combination of quadrupedal robotic hardware and integrated software systems. The solution supports route planning, equipment coordination, sample logging and geological data management, helping standardize field operations and reduce manual workloads.

Designed for geological mapping and geochemical sampling, the robotic units can autonomously perform targeted collection tasks while reducing repeated manual fieldwork. A single operating cycle can gather approximately 30 to 50 samples.

According to deployment data from company-operated mining assets in Africa, exploration data collection cycles were reduced from around 12 months to one week, while overall workflow costs fell by approximately 40%.

Beyond efficiency gains, the use of robotic systems in steep, high-temperature or hard-to-access areas can help reduce personnel exposure to hazardous conditions. Improved targeting and digital workflow management can also limit unnecessary surface disturbance during early-stage exploration.

Deepvein is developing a broader portfolio of mining robotics covering the industry lifecycle, with future applications expected in transport support, inspection, maintenance and site rehabilitation, alongside continued iteration of its exploration-stage systems.

SK Group Establishes Foundation for AI Collaboration with Vietnam

Published

on

By

SK Telecom and SK Innovation sign separate MOUs with Vietnam’s Nghe An Province and the National Innovation Center (NIC) to foster artificial intelligence (AI) ecosystem development.From AI data center (AIDC) construction to stable power supply, Korea’s full-stack AI is poised for its first overseas expansion.SK Chairman Chey Tae-won: “SK Group will contribute to the advancement of Vietnam’s AI industry through its comprehensive AI portfolio.”

SEOUL, South Korea, April 24,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— SK Group announced it will collaborate with Vietnam to build the country’s artificial intelligence (AI) industry ecosystem and develop core AI infrastructure.

At the Korea–Vietnam Business Forum held in Hanoi on April 23, SK Group signed separate memoranda of understanding (MOUs) with the Nghe An Provincial Government and Vietnam’s National Innovation Center (NIC) to foster AI ecosystem development.

The signing ceremony was held in the presence of Kim Jung-kwan, Minister of Trade, Industry and Resources of Korea, and Ngo Van Tuan, Minister of Finance of Vietnam.

The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) between the Nghe An Provincial People’s Committee and SK Group was signed by Vo Trong Hai, Chairman of the Nghe An Provincial People’s Committee; Choo Hyeong-wook, President & CEO of SK Innovation; and Jung Jai-hun, President & CEO of SK Telecom.

Another MOU between the National Innovation Center (NIC) and SK Group was signed by Vu Quoc Huy, Director General of NIC; Choo Hyeong-wook, President & CEO of SK Innovation; and Jung Jai-hun, President & CEO of SK Telecom.

Chey Tae-won, Chairman of SK Group and Chairman of the Korea Chamber of Commerce and Industry (KCCI), also attended the ceremony.

Earlier, at the Korea–Vietnam Summit, the two countries agreed to expand cooperation in future growth sectors such as AI, semiconductors, and energy. SK Group’s MOUs with Vietnam represent this bilateral cooperation being put into action by the private sector.

Through these partnerships, SK Group plans to support Vietnam’s growth as a key partner in its national AI strategy. In addition, building on AI data center development and stable power supply, SK Group is expected to lay the groundwork for the first overseas expansion of its “Korean-style AI full-stack” model, linking AI model development and validation with the rollout of industry-specific AI services.

Joint AIDC feasibility study in Nghe An linked to the Quynh Lap LNG Power Project

SK Innovation and SK Telecom signed an MOU with the Nghe An provincial government to jointly explore developing an AIDC and related infrastructure projects in the region. Nghe An is a major economic hub in north-central Vietnam and has emerged as a fast-growing region for manufacturing, energy and advanced industries, supported by its port and logistics infrastructure.

SK Innovation will explore broad cooperation opportunities in energy solutions, including supplying electricity to the data center and building dedicated generation facilities connected to the Quynh Lap LNG Power Project, for which it was recently selected as the developer.

SK Telecom plans to review options for developing, building, and operating the AIDC while also seeking to secure global demand. The Nghe An provincial government agreed to discuss support measures to help advance the partnership, including permits, administrative procedures, inter-ministerial coordination and incentive programs.

In February, SK Innovation was selected as a developer for the Quynh Lap LNG power project in Nghe An Province, together with PV Power, a power generation subsidiary of Vietnam’s state-owned oil and gas group PVN, and local company NASU. The project is a large-scale energy infrastructure initiative that includes the development of a 1,500-MW gas-fired combined cycle power plant, an LNG terminal, and a dedicated port, with construction scheduled to begin in 2027 and completion targeted for 2030. From the proposal stage, SK Innovation also presented a model to foster high value-added industries by integrating SK Group’s AI and semiconductor capabilities in areas near the power plant, thereby laying the foundation for the current partnership.

At the forum, the Nghe An government also presented the SK Innovation consortium with the Investment Registration Certificate (IRC) for the Quynh Lap Power Project, reaffirming its commitment to the development.

“Drawing on SK Group’s experience in operating large-scale power generation and diverse energy solution businesses, we will ensure the successful development of the local power infrastructure,” said Choo Hyeong-wook, President & CEO of SK Innovation, during a presentation titled “Vietnam’s Economic Leap through AI + Energy Innovation.”

Cooperation with NIC to Build Vietnam’s AI Ecosystem

SK Telecom and SK Innovation also signed a comprehensive MOU with Vietnam’s NIC to support the development of the country’s AI ecosystem.

The two sides agreed to cooperate on AIDC development, energy infrastructure development and the establishment of policy and institutional frameworks to foster the AI industry.

Under the agreement, SK Telecom will support AI ecosystem development in Vietnam through technology collaboration and investment promotion, and SK Innovation will provide energy solutions for AIDCs and related industries. The NIC will provide institutional support, such as coordinating with government agencies, improving regulations and developing policy, while also identifying and connecting local partners to facilitate project execution.

Established in 2019 by the Vietnamese government, NIC serves as the country’s national innovation hub, leading initiatives in AI, semiconductors and investment promotion. SK Group has maintained a close partnership with NIC, including a previous $30 million contribution toward its establishment.

First Overseas Expansion of Chairman Chey Tae-won’s “AI Full-Stack Provider” Vision

This partnership in Vietnam is significant as it could mark SK Group’s first overseas expansion of the “AI full-stack provider” strategy, integrating capabilities in AIDC, power, and energy solutions.

Chairman Chey Tae-won has consistently articulated his vision of transforming SK Group into an “AI full-stack provider.” Leveraging SK Group’s strengths across the AI value chain—including semiconductors, data centers, power and energy solutions, and AI services—the Group aims to build the most efficient AI infrastructure model.

Under this vision, SK Group is advancing the development of the 100-MW hyperscale “SK AI Data Center Ulsan,” targeted for completion in 2027. The Group has also been laying the groundwork for Korea to emerge as an Asia-Pacific AI hub by engaging in discussions with OpenAI on collaboration for AI data center development in Korea.

About SK Innovation

Founded in 1962 as Korea Oil Corporation, SK Innovation has been at the forefront of Korea’s energy industry for over six decades. The company has pioneered numerous milestones, including Korea’s first overseas oil field development, the vertical integration of its energy and chemical businesses, the nation’s first private LNG import, and a strategic entry into the electric vehicle battery business.

Now, SK Innovation has reached a transformative turning point in its journey to become a Comprehensive Global Energy Company. Extending beyond its traditional oil business to encompass the entire energy value chain -spanning LNG & Power, Renewable Energy, and Energy Solutions- the company is driving global expansion, including in Vietnam.
